The Evolving Landscape of League Sponsorships

For years, league sponsorships have been a cornerstone of sports financing. Think of iconic logos emblazoned on jerseys or stadium names echoing throughout broadcasts. However, the game is changing. Digital disruption, shifting consumer behavior, and the rise of data analytics are all rewriting the rules.

The Rise of Digital Sponsorships

Digital sponsorships are no longer a novelty; they're essential. We're talking about interactive ads, social media campaigns, and personalized content experiences that reach fans where they are: online. These strategies allow for precise targeting and measurable ROI, a major draw for sponsors.

Data-Driven Decision Making

Gone are the days of gut-feeling sponsorship deals. Data analytics provide insights into fan demographics, engagement patterns, and the overall effectiveness of sponsorship campaigns. Teams can now demonstrate the concrete value they offer, leading to more lucrative and sustainable partnerships.

Key Trends Shaping the Future

Several key trends are accelerating the evolution of league sponsorship deals. Understanding these trends is crucial for staying ahead of the curve.

Personalized Fan Experiences

Sponsors are increasingly focused on creating personalized experiences for fans. This could involve targeted offers based on individual preferences, interactive contests, or exclusive content. The goal is to build deeper connections with fans and drive brand loyalty.

Immersive Technologies

Virtual reality (VR), augmented reality (AR), and mixed reality (MR) are opening up new possibilities for fan engagement. Imagine watching a game from the sidelines in VR or using AR to access player stats in real-time. These technologies offer sponsors unique opportunities to connect with fans in innovative ways.

Esports and Gaming Sponsorships

The esports industry is booming, attracting a young and digitally savvy audience. Leagues and teams are increasingly partnering with esports organizations and streamers to reach this valuable demographic. This also includes sponsorships within gaming leagues as a whole.

Sustainability and Social Responsibility

Consumers are increasingly demanding that brands demonstrate a commitment to sustainability and social responsibility. League sponsorships that align with these values are more likely to resonate with fans and generate positive brand associations. This includes partnerships that support environmental initiatives, promote diversity and inclusion, or give back to the community.

Challenges and Opportunities

While the future of league sponsorships is bright, there are challenges to navigate and opportunities to seize.

Measuring ROI

Quantifying the return on investment (ROI) of sponsorship deals can be complex. Traditional metrics like brand awareness are no longer sufficient. Sponsors are demanding more sophisticated measurement tools that can track engagement, conversions, and overall impact on business outcomes.

Navigating Regulatory Landscapes

The regulatory landscape for sponsorships is constantly evolving. Teams and sponsors need to stay informed about the latest rules and regulations, particularly regarding advertising, data privacy, and consumer protection.

Building Authentic Partnerships

Fans can spot inauthentic sponsorships from a mile away. It's crucial for teams and sponsors to build partnerships that are genuinely aligned with their values and resonate with their target audience. This requires careful planning, open communication, and a shared commitment to creating meaningful experiences.

Case Studies: Successful League Sponsorship Deals

Let's examine some real-world examples of successful league sponsorship deals that have delivered tangible results.

The NBA and Nike

The NBA's partnership with Nike is a masterclass in brand alignment. Nike's logo on NBA jerseys has become iconic, and the collaboration extends to player endorsements, product development, and community initiatives. This partnership has strengthened both brands and created a powerful association between basketball and athletic performance.

Major League Baseball (MLB) and T-Mobile

T-Mobile's sponsorship of MLB provides fans with exclusive access to content, in-stadium Wi-Fi, and interactive experiences. This partnership has enhanced the fan experience and positioned T-Mobile as a leading provider of connectivity and entertainment.

Navigating the Regulatory and Ethical Considerations

As sponsorships become more integrated into the fabric of sports, it's crucial to consider the regulatory and ethical dimensions. Transparency and responsible marketing are paramount.

Disclosure Requirements

Many jurisdictions have strict rules regarding the disclosure of sponsorships, particularly those involving products like alcohol or gambling. Failing to comply can lead to hefty fines and reputational damage. Teams and sponsors must ensure they adhere to all applicable laws and regulations.

Ethical Marketing Practices

Marketing to vulnerable populations, such as children, requires extra care. Advertisements should be age-appropriate and avoid exploiting impressionability. Brands should prioritize ethical messaging to build trust and long-term relationships.

Data Privacy

Data collection is integral to personalizing fan experiences, but it must be done responsibly. Teams and sponsors need to be transparent about how they collect and use data, providing fans with control over their information. Compliance with privacy laws like GDPR and CCPA is essential.

💰 Monetizing League Sponsorships in the Digital Age

The digital era presents unparalleled opportunities for leagues to monetize sponsorships effectively. A strategic approach can amplify revenue streams.

Affiliate Marketing

Leagues can incorporate affiliate marketing into their sponsorship deals, earning commissions on sales generated through unique tracking links. This incentivizes sponsors to drive direct sales and offers a clear, measurable return on investment for the league.

Subscription Bundles

Creating exclusive subscription bundles that include sponsored products or services can increase value for fans and drive revenue for both the league and its sponsors. This approach fosters customer loyalty and provides a recurring income stream.

NFTs and Digital Collectibles
